NorCalTeens is a SF Bay Area student services group trying to help communities in need.  We are self-organized and self-funded.

Last year we helped Puerto Rico rebuild after the hurricane, this year we are helping Paradise and Chico recover from wildfires. 

The Camp Fire was the deadliest and most destructive wildfire in California history. It covered more than 240 square miles, destroyed over 18,000 homes and structures, and caused 85 deaths and over $16.5 billion in damage.  More than 1,000 families are still looking for housing

We are helping with temporary housing, distribute food and water to impacted families (Paradise Hope Center), and rebuild homes (Habitat for Humanity of Butte County). Eight teens and one adult chaperone will be traveling to the area for a week in June to work directly with these organizations to help with the rebuilding and supporting efforts.
